**Duties**

Perform all duties assigned by the Inventory Control Supervisor. This includes performing inventory transactions, maintaining inventory records, and performing audits of inventory transactions and goods.

Execute transactions in a timely and accurate manner in the company computer system to transfer goods into and out of inventory. This includes the transfer of raw materials and purchased parts into inventory, transfer of purchased parts from inventory to project and/or shop jobs, the transfer of finished fabricated goods from shop jobs to inventory, and the transfer of finished goods from inventory to project and/or shop jobs.

Review project Bill(s) of Material upon initial release, identify goods available to be pulled from inventory and communicate that to the Shipping and Receiving Manager, informing the Purchasing Manager to proceed to purchase the balance of the goods.

Accurately create and maintain inventory records and documentation both in paper and electronic format.

Assist with reconciliation of discrepancies between recorded and physical inventory as directed by the Inventory Control Supervisor.

Participate in the year end inventory and cycle counts to reconcile physical inventory against recorded inventory. Assist with audits of all projects and shop jobs on a regular basis against the shipped Bill of Materials to ensure that they have been properly charged with goods shipped from inventory against the project or shop job.

Ensure that all units of measure are correctly reflected in the inventory record, and that transfers to / from inventory are checked for unit of measure issues.

For steel raw materials, coordinate with the Production Control Manager for the release of materials to the Production Department. The Inventory Clerk shall be responsible for the transfer of finished fabricated products from shop jobs to inventory.

Ensure that all inventory parts are properly identified by the appropriate tags indicating part number and other required information.
